Gregory King will present his research on activism and art at the University of Auckland, New Zealand for the invite to sit on this amazing panel during The Tempo Dance Festival. This live-streamed panel, shared on Tempo Dance Festival’s Facebook Page as well as Choreographic Research Aotearoa’s platforms, seeks to amplify the voices of artists engaging with social justice activism, resisting white supremacy, and practicing decolonisation work in dance both here and abroad.
The Panel will have a live-stream discussion at 8am on August 20th. This video will then remain online for the next week for review.
The panel includes:
Gregory King
Jack Grey (NZ)
Kloé Dean (UK)
Cathy Livermore (NZ)
Moe Laga (NZ)
